m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/next/linux-next.git
synced 2025-01-15 02:05:33 +00:00
sched_ext: Include remaining task time slice in error state dump
Report the remaining time slice when dumping task information during an error exit. This information can be useful for tracking incorrect or excessively long time slices in schedulers that implement dynamic time slice logic. Signed-off-by: Andrea Righi <arighi@nvidia.com> Signed-off-by: Tejun Heo <tj@kernel.org>
This commit is contained in:
parent
e4975ac535
commit
382d7efc14
@ -5218,9 +5218,9 @@ static void scx_dump_task(struct seq_buf *s, struct scx_dump_ctx *dctx,
|
||||
scx_get_task_state(p), p->scx.flags & ~SCX_TASK_STATE_MASK,
|
||||
p->scx.dsq_flags, ops_state & SCX_OPSS_STATE_MASK,
|
||||
ops_state >> SCX_OPSS_QSEQ_SHIFT);
|
||||
dump_line(s, " sticky/holding_cpu=%d/%d dsq_id=%s dsq_vtime=%llu",
|
||||
dump_line(s, " sticky/holding_cpu=%d/%d dsq_id=%s dsq_vtime=%llu slice=%llu",
|
||||
p->scx.sticky_cpu, p->scx.holding_cpu, dsq_id_buf,
|
||||
p->scx.dsq_vtime);
|
||||
p->scx.dsq_vtime, p->scx.slice);
|
||||
dump_line(s, " cpus=%*pb", cpumask_pr_args(p->cpus_ptr));
|
||||
|
||||
if (SCX_HAS_OP(dump_task)) {
|
||||
|
Loading…
x
Reference in New Issue
Block a user